For sign languages I cannot at present include the Babel text in SignWriting
because of technical problems. It is for this reason that I ask you to
create a text in another language. You would write the Babel templates for
"aen" or Armenian Sign Language in Armenian because that is most appropriate
given that OmegaWiki (and MediaWiki) do not support SignWriting at this
moment in time.

Given that SignWriting is a top down written language, the question arises
on how to include this in a Babel template that is currently very much
horizontally oriented.

> The point of SignWriting is that English and ASL, Dutch and Netherlands
> Sign Language are not the same language.  One cannot say that this sentence
> is written in sign language.  The Roman alphabet writes spoken words, the
> SignWriting International Movement Writing Alphabet writes signs, different
> purposes.  How do we get the Wiki to support our script.
>
> As well say that if you want to write English, write it in French because,
> after all, they are only 100 miles apart geographically.
